The Surety Bond Claim Process



Now let's study the Surety bond insurance claim procedure, where you'll find out how to navigate via it efficiently.

When a case is made on a Surety bond, it indicates that the principal, the party in charge of fulfilling the obligations, has failed to meet their dedications.

As the complaintant, your initial step is to notify the Surety firm in covering the breach of contract. Give all the needed paperwork, including the bond number, contract information, and proof of the default.

The Surety company will certainly after that investigate the claim to establish its legitimacy. If the case is authorized, the Surety will step in to fulfill the responsibilities or compensate the plaintiff up to the bond quantity.



It is essential to follow the claim process carefully and provide accurate information to make certain an effective resolution.

Financial Effects of Surety Bond Claims



When facing Surety bond cases, you need to know the economic ramifications that might develop. just click the next site can have substantial economic effects for all celebrations involved.

If a case is made versus a bond, the Surety firm may be needed to make up the obligee for any type of losses incurred due to the principal's failure to meet their obligations. This payment can include the repayment of problems, lawful fees, and other costs associated with the case.

In addition, if the Surety firm is called for to pay on an insurance claim, they may seek reimbursement from the principal. This can result in the principal being economically responsible for the full amount of the claim, which can have a detrimental effect on their service and financial stability.

For that reason, it's crucial for principals to meet their commitments to prevent potential economic repercussions.
